Accident Hawker Horsley S1449, Friday 2 December 1932
ASN logo
 
This information is added by users of ASN. Neither ASN nor the Flight Safety Foundation are responsible for the completeness or correctness of this information. You can contribute by submitting additional or updated information.

Date:Friday 2 December 1932
Time:
Type:Hawker Horsley
Owner/operator:36 Sqn RAF
Registration: S1449
MSN:
Fatalities:Fatalities: 1 / Occupants: 2
Other fatalities:0
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:Rhio Strait -   Singapore
Phase: Manoeuvring (airshow, firefighting, ag.ops.)
Nature:Military
Departure airport:RAF Seletar (Singapore)
Destination airport:RAF Seletar
Narrative:
Dived into sea during torpedo practice.
